One of the most significant advantages of lab-grown diamonds is their ethical sourcing. Traditional diamond mining often raises concerns about environmental damage and human rights. In contrast, lab-grown diamonds are created in controlled laboratory environments using either high-pressure high-temperature (HPHT) or chemical vapor deposition (CVD) methods. These methods significantly reduce environmental impact and eliminate the risk of conflict-related origins.
In terms of composition, lab-grown diamonds are identical to natural ones. They are made of carbon atoms arranged in a crystal structure, just like their mined counterparts. This means they share the same optical, physical, and chemical properties. Even experienced gemologists often need specialized equipment to distinguish between the two. For consumers, this translates into a diamond that looks, feels, and performs just like a natural stone.
For individuals who want premium quality at a more accessible price point, lab-grown diamonds offer exceptional value. They can cost up to 40–60% less than mined diamonds of similar size and clarity. This affordability allows buyers to invest in larger carat weights or higher-quality grades without stretching their budget.
